How much does it cost to rent an apartment in West View?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
West View Studio Apartments | $1,404 | $750 | $2,289 |
West View 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,559 | $900 | $4,260 |
West View 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,937 | $960 | $7,246 |
West View 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,631 | $1,556 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about West View Apartments with Washer/Dryer
What is the Cheapest Washer/Dryer apartment in West View?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in West View with Washer/Dryer is at Evergreen Village Apartments listed at $815.
How much is the average rent for West View Apartments with Washer/Dryer?
The average rent for a Apartment in West View with Washer/Dryer is $1,997.
What is the largest West View Apartment for rent with Washer/Dryer?
Today's Apartment with Washer/Dryer and the most square footage in West View is a 1,750 square feet unit starting from $1,700 at 3800 S 68th St, Unit 3800 Lower.
What is the average size for West View Apartments for rent with Washer/Dryer?
The average size for a rental with Washer/Dryer in West View is currently at 912 sq ft.
